Fundamental SEO Strategies for SMEs
To effectively leverage SEO, SMEs need to adopt tailored strategies. Below are key elements to consider:
1. Keyword Research
Identify the words and phrases your potential customers are using to search for services or products related to your business. Utilize tools like Google Keyword Planner or Ubersuggest to discover relevant keywords that have a high search volume yet low competition.
2. On-Page SEO
On-page SEO focuses on optimizing individual web pages. Here are crucial components to address:
- Title Tags: Ensure each page has unique and descriptive title tags.
- Meta Descriptions: Write engaging meta descriptions that entice users to click.
- Headings: Use proper heading structure (H1, H2, H3) for better readability.
- Image Optimization: Utilize alt tags for images to enhance visibility on search engines.
3. Content Quality
Producing high-quality, relevant content is core to SEO. Create blogs, guides, or tutorials that answer common questions or problems encountered by your audience. Focus on creating value-based content that resonates with your target market.
4. Technical SEO
Technical SEO is the backbone of your website's performance. Key aspects include:
- Website Speed: Ensure your website loads quickly to reduce bounce rates.
- Mobile Responsiveness: Ensure your site is mobile-friendly to reach users on all devices.
- Secure Sockets Layer (SSL): Implement security certificates to enhance site trustworthiness.
5. Local SEO
For SMEs, local SEO is crucial for attracting local customers. Establish a Google My Business account, utilize local keywords, and garner reviews to boost your local search rankings.
Measuring SEO Success
After implementing these strategies, it’s essential to measure your SEO performance using tools like Google Analytics or SEMrush. Monitor key performance indicators (KPIs) such as:
- Organic traffic growth
- Keyword rankings
- Bounce rates
- Conversion rates
